ABSTRACT:
A panel device mounted on a computer case comprises an adjustment unit for adjusting CPU's operating frequency, a display module for showing system information, and a microprocessor which interconnects the adjustment unit and the display module with the computer system. The microprocessor can perform adjustment done by the adjustment unit and issue a service request signal to the computer. In response, the computer issues signals about system information to the microprocessor for being processed and showed on the display module.
